IP查询
查询
你查询的IP:[118.242.56.123] 地理位置:中国–上海–上海上海翰威信息科技有限公司
最新查询
202.192.143.19
116.244.101.87
60.255.245.232
116.244.127.91
202.73.176.169
123.112.90.180
116.216.60.243
218.65.102.155
124.42.151.126
118.242.56.123
118.242.249.19
219.244.13.34
124.42.54.134
220.252.18.210
117.72.204.142
124.249.78.164
203.94.23.184
120.24.14.250
119.2.114.85
124.248.38.154
202.148.96.108
119.63.32.1
122.198.115.100
123.244.188.196
124.250.187.155
203.86.150.246
119.40.128.251
124.192.206.199
116.254.128.47
119.32.64.230
123.49.128.244